Ekrem Yılmaz is a scholar working on Psychiatry and Mental health, Clinical Psychology and Cognitive Neuroscience. According to data from OpenAlex, Ekrem Yılmaz has authored 24 papers receiving a total of 341 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 10 papers in Psychiatry and Mental health, 8 papers in Clinical Psychology and 4 papers in Cognitive Neuroscience. Recurrent topics in Ekrem Yılmaz's work include Psychosomatic Disorders and Their Treatments (6 papers), Posttraumatic Stress Disorder Research (4 papers) and Obsessive-Compulsive Spectrum Disorders (2 papers). Ekrem Yılmaz is often cited by papers focused on Psychosomatic Disorders and Their Treatments (6 papers), Posttraumatic Stress Disorder Research (4 papers) and Obsessive-Compulsive Spectrum Disorders (2 papers). Ekrem Yılmaz collaborates with scholars based in Türkiye and India. Ekrem Yılmaz's co-authors include Pınar Güzel Özdemir, Murat Boysan, Yavuz Selvı, Osman Özdemir, Osman Özdemir, Nuray Kaya, Abdullah Yıldırım, Adem Aydın, Michael H. Smolensky and Zehra Kurdoğlu and has published in prestigious journals such as SHILAP Revista de lepidopterología, Psychiatry Research and The Journal of Clinical Psychiatry.
